A question about gift cards and Kindlebook purchaces.
Ok... I have bought a $200 gift card and redeemed it on my Amazon account. However my credit card is still the primary source for payment.
Question... If I buy an E-book from Amazon with my Kindle 2 via whispernet, where will the payment come from? My credit card or will it first use my gift card money and then my credit card? |

It gets taken from the gift card fund first as long as it has been "added to your account" aka redeemed.

All Amazon purchases deduct from any gift card balance first. This is true of Kindle books also.
